Credentials that actually matter

Certifications are not marketing fluff. In Australia, a credible personal trainer holds a minimum of a Certification IV in Health and fitness and registration with AUSactive. These indicate baseline education and contract to specialist requirements. Current Emergency Treatment and mouth-to-mouth resuscitation are non-negotiable. For specific populaces, search for additional training. Pre and postnatal clients benefit from a trainer who has examined pelvic health factors to consider. Masters professional athletes are worthy of a person proficient in handling healing and injury risk. If your train trains youth athletes, a Working with Youngsters Check is essential.

Insurance belongs to the trust formula. An expert instructor lugs public responsibility and professional indemnity insurance policy. Outside team sessions in public rooms often need council authorizations. Reputable instructors will recognize and follow those rules, specifically in hectic locations like Royal Botanic Gardens or Albert Park.

A final credential that you will not see on a certification beings in exactly how a train onboards you. An appropriate consumption includes a health screen, injury history, present activity summary, and clear goal setting. Standard measures could include a motion screen, simple strength benchmarks, or a submaximal cardio test. If a trainer prepares to sell you a 12 week shred before they recognize your training age or your work timetable, maintain looking.

What an audio training procedure looks like

Here is what you ought to anticipate when a program is constructed well. It begins with a straightforward analysis, absolutely nothing that feels like a circus method. A motion check might consist of bodyweight squats, a hip joint pattern, a push and draw, and a lunge. For cardio, possibly a six min stroll examination, a 1.6 kilometre run if appropriate, or a bike ramp up while viewing heart price. These touchpoints set a risk-free starting tons and provide you reference indicate beat.

Programming is phased. Early weeks emphasise method, build tolerance, and establish routines. Quantity and strength increase delicately. For a newbie, two to three full body sessions weekly is enough. Exercises gather about huge patterns, squat, joint, press, draw, bring, rotate. The trainer layers accessory job to fortify weak spots. Better instructors will certainly discuss why, not just what. When you recognize the factor behind pace goblet squats or split stance rows, you buy in.

Progressions are not arbitrary. A lifter may use a double development system, functioning a weight until it strikes the top of a representative array with good type, after that nudging the lots. An endurance professional athlete may circle through very easy cardio growth, managed limit work, and speed, utilizing RPE or speed varieties established by testing. Healing is constructed in. Deload weeks rest on the calendar prior to your body demands them.

Tracking is easy. You will see session logs that note weights, reps, collections, and exactly how those sets really felt. You and your trainer may utilize an application like TrueCoach or Trainerize, or a shared spread sheet does the job just as well. For cardio, you might track resting heart rate, heart rate healing after tough intervals, and just how your legs really feel on simple days. For some clients HRV includes signal. It ought to never ever become a proclivity. The goal is to guide choices, not praise data.

Nutrition and recovery, inside scope

A personal fitness instructor is not a dietitian. In Australia, just an Accredited Practising Dietitian or a correctly qualified nutrition professional ought to suggest medical nourishment treatment. A great instructor stays within extent and teams up when required. Still, the majority of people do not require a bespoke dish strategy to start. They need useful nudges that mirror their life.

In Melbourne that may suggest exchanging the workplace bread for high healthy protein yoghurt and fruit at early morning tea, buying a lunch bowl with added veggies and a lean healthy protein, and changing section dimension at supper. If you love your weekend brunch at Lygon Road, keep it, then trim elsewhere. A coach may suggest a healthy protein target by body weight array, hydration objectives, and a straightforward system to track a couple of key practices rather than counting every kilojoule. If you have a medical problem, allergies, or a complex objective, your trainer must refer you to a dietitian and afterwards aid you apply the plan in the gym.

Recovery remains on equal footing with training. Rest is king. An instructor who trains property attorneys at 6 a.m. Knows that three successive nights of 5 hours is a warning. They could change programs, moving a heavy session to Wednesday when court is not impending. Anxiety management, wheelchair windows after lengthy tram adventures, and fundamental tissue care are part of the coaching conversation. The best programs respect your whole life, not simply the hour on the floor.

Red flags worth noting

If an individual trainer assures you a ten kilo loss in four weeks, maintain your money. If the initial session looks like an arbitrary assault bike obstacle without a screen, that is theater, not mentoring. Faster ways such as severe food limitation, surprise supplement stacks, or a one size program that ignores your knee history normally end with the same story, a flare up, a delay, and a decline off.

Professional red flags additionally include inadequate communication, cancellations without notification, and no documents of your training. You should never ever need to guess what last week's numbers were or why a workout transformed. A coach who can not discuss the factor behind a drill is asking you to rely on a black box. A black box does not build long-term trust.

Case notes from around town

A software program lead in the CBD, very early forties, intended to reverse 12 years of desk rigidity and tension weight. We established toughness sessions on Monday and Thursday, a quick 40 minute walk at lunch on Tuesday, and tempo periods around The Tan on Friday if his week remained sane. He logged nourishment habits as opposed to calories, 2 to 3 tweaks at a time. Over six months he moved from 60 kilo deadlifts to 120 for triples, reduced his 1.6 kilometre run from 8:12 to 6:52, and lost 9 kilograms without a crash.

A masters jogger in Sandringham had a string of calf stress. She raised with me once a week in a tiny studio near Brighton and ran 4 days. We added heavy seated calf elevates, split squats, and plyometric developments with controlled quantities. Her train gave run programming, I dealt with strength, and we synced strategies every fortnight. She returned to consistent training and ran an individual finest at 10 kilometres 3 months later on, not by running much more, yet by running smarter and lifting as insurance.

A new dad in Preston balanced five hours of rest and a toddler who adored 4 a.m. Wake-ups. We trimmed hefty training to two days of 45 mins each, included brief walks with the stroller, and kept development slow-moving. He acquired strength within his data transfer, found out to shut down sessions early when rest broke down, and constructed a base that will continue when life steadies.

These stories underscore the same lesson. Accuracy beats intensity, and uniformity defeats perfection.

Money, state of mind, and measurable progress

Training is a financial investment. If the numbers aid, consider expense per purposeful win. For several customers, an additional 20 mins of once a week mentoring attention decreases injury risk and prevents lost weeks. That is cheaper Melbourne CBD personal trainer than a physio block or the psychological drag of backsliding. On the mindset side, an instructor gives you permission to function within your limitations during disorderly stretches, and the gentle press to squeeze a bit a lot more when the window opens.

Measurable development ought to be baked right into the schedule. Every 4 to 6 weeks, re-test a few pens. If your goal is basic toughness and fitness, check a 5 associate squat, a strict push up max, and a 1.6 kilometre time test or a bike power level test. If you are training for a sporting activity, re-test the actions that matter there. Commemorate progress, even when it is a tiny notch upward. If progression stalls throughout two cycles, the strategy changes. It is training, not superstition.
